|
Derivatives - Additional Information (Details) (USD $)
|12 Months Ended
|
Dec. 31, 2012
|
Dec. 31, 2011
|Derivative [Line Items]
|Cash collateral received
|$ (27,993,000,000)
|$ (26,491,000,000)
|Cash collateral paid
|32,140,000,000
|32,984,000,000
|Credit risk valuation adjustment related to monoline derivative trading instruments exposure
|800,000,000
|Credit valuation gain related to monoline activity
|(1,098,000,000)
|[1]
|493,000,000
|[1]
|Derivative liability performance guaranteed by Bank of America
|1,300,000,000
|Cash and securities collateral held
|38,200,000,000
|40,900,000,000
|Posted collateral
|38,300,000,000
|45,200,000,000
|Collateral not yet posted to counterparties
|1,500,000,000
|
Monoline
|Derivative [Line Items]
|Notional value of Monoline derivative credit exposure
|12,100,000,000
|15,800,000,000
|Fair value of monoline derivative credit exposure
|900,000,000
|1,700,000,000
|Credit risk valuation adjustment related to monoline derivative trading instruments exposure
|117,000,000
|382,000,000
|Credit valuation gain related to monoline activity
|202,000,000
|
Unilateral Derivative Termination Contract
|Derivative [Line Items]
|Posted collateral
|700,000,000
|Derivative liability, amount offset against collateral
|800,000,000
|
Rating Agency Downgrade By One Notch
|Derivative [Line Items]
|Contractually required additional collateral
|400,000,000
|
Rating Agency Downgrade By One Notch | Unilateral Derivative Termination Contract For Rating Downgrade of Long-Term Senior Debt
|Derivative [Line Items]
|Posted collateral
|1,200,000,000
|Derivative liability, amount offset against collateral
|1,900,000,000
|
Rating Agency Downgrade by Two Notches
|Derivative [Line Items]
|Contractually required additional collateral
|4,000,000,000
|
Rating Agency Downgrade by Two Notches | Unilateral Derivative Termination Contract For Rating Downgrade of Long-Term Senior Debt
|Derivative [Line Items]
|Posted collateral
|700,000,000
|Derivative liability, incremental increase, amount offset against collateral
|1,300,000,000
|
Other Assets [Member]
|Derivative [Line Items]
|Credit risk valuation adjustment related to monoline derivative trading instruments exposure
|$ 1,300,000,000
|$ 1,300,000,000
|
|X
|
- Definition
The amount of cash and securities collateral received and posted related to derivative instruments under master netting agreements (ISDA).
No definition available.
|X
|
- Definition
The aggregate fair value of assets that are not yet posted, at the end of the reporting period, as collateral for derivative instruments with credit-risk-related contingent features.
No definition available.
|X
|
- Definition
Credit valuation gains (losses), net of hedges, recognized in trading account profits (losses).
No definition available.
|X
|
- Definition
Offsetting of derivative asset balances versus cash collateral posted by the same counterparty under a master netting agreement. Cash collateral is netted against the applicable derivative at fair value.
No definition available.
|X
|
- Definition
The net amount of credit risk valuation adjustment to derivative assets and liabilities to properly reflect the credit quality of the counterparties.
No definition available.
|X
|
- Definition
Offsetting of derivative liability balances versus cash collateral posted by the same counterparty under a master netting agreement. Cash collateral is netted against the applicable derivative at fair value.
No definition available.
|X
|
- Definition
Derivative Liability, Incremental Increase, Fair Value, Amount Offset Against Collateral
No definition available.
|X
|
- Definition
Derivative liability performance guaranteed by parent company.
No definition available.
|X
|
- Definition
The aggregate fair value of additional assets that would be required to be posted as collateral for derivative instruments with credit-risk-related contingent features if the credit-risk-related contingent features were triggered at the end of the reporting period.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The aggregate fair value of assets that are already posted, at the end of the reporting period, as collateral for derivative instruments with credit-risk-related contingent features.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Fair value as of the balance sheet date of credit risk derivative assets, net of credit risk derivative liabilities, which includes all such derivative instruments in hedging and nonhedging relationships that are recognized on the balance sheet.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The amount as of the balance sheet date of the fair value of derivative liabilities that in accordance with the entity's accounting policy were offset against the right to reclaim cash collateral under a master netting arrangement.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Details
|X
|
- Definition
Aggregate notional amount of credit risk derivatives.
Reference 1: http://www.xbrl.org/2003/role/presentationRef